Ver Mensaje Individual
  #2 (permalink)  
Antiguo 06/08/2004, 02:21
soniagrande
 
Fecha de Ingreso: mayo-2004
Mensajes: 75
Antigüedad: 20 años, 10 meses
Puntos: 2
Lo que puedes hacer es llamar a una funcion en el evento onChange de la combo:

Código:
<select onChange="fncSelect(this)">
<option value="0">Seleccione una opcion</option>
<option value="1">opcion1</option>
<option value="2">opcion2</option>
<option value="3">opcion3</option>
</select>
La funcion a la que llama cuando se cambia la seleccion del combo es:
Código:
function fncSelect(select){
             //miro que hayan seleccionado alguno de los valores que no sea el 
             //primero que es el texto diciendo que seleccionen algo
	if(select.selectedIndex > 0){
                         //supongo que los radio se llaman radio1 (todos ellos)
		var radios = document.getElementsByName("radio1");
		for(var i=0; i<radios.length; i++)
                                      //habilito el radio
			radios[i].disabled = false;
	}
	else{
                         //si no hay nada seleccionado o han seleccionado el
                         //primer valor vuelvo a deshabilitar los radios
		var radios = document.getElementsByName("radio1");
		for(var i=0; i<radios.length; i++)
			radios[i].disabled = true;	
	}	
}